Conditions

Parkinson's disease

Interventions

Treatment group :Autologous olfactory mucosa mesenchymal stromal cell therapy + routine Parkinson's disease treatment
Control group:Placebo treatment plus routine Parkinson's disease treatment

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: 1. Aged 40-80 years, gender is not limited; 2. Patients currently diagnosed with Parkinson's disease with motor complications (diagnosed by a neurologist), meeting the diagnostic criteria for Parkinson's disease in China in 2016; 3. Sensitivity to levodopa, defined as at least a 33% improvement in the UPDRS motor score during the ''on'' period compared to the ''off'' period; 4. Hoehn-Yahr staging is between 1-5; 5. Head MRI does not suggest brain atrophy or other intracranial lesions; 6. Normal bone marrow hematopoietic function, no bleeding tendency, blood routine: HGB>=90g/L, WBC>4.0x10^9/L (NEU>=1.5x10^9/L), PLT>=100x10^9/L ; 7. Liver function: total bilirubin =80mL/min; 9. There is no evidence of acute inflammatory infection on chest CT; 10. No other serious heart, liver, kidney disease, etc.; 11. No serious viral or bacterial infection; 12. Patients or legal representatives agree to participate in this study and sign the informed consent.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: 1. Highly allergic or have a history of severe allergies; 2. Those with mental or psychological diseases who cannot cooperate with treatment and efficacy evaluation; 3. Patients with systemic infection or severe local infection requiring anti-infective treatment; 4. Coagulation disorders (such as hemophilia); 5. Infectious diseases (such as HIV, RPR, active tuberculosis, etc.); 6. Patients with severe autoimmune diseases; 7. The investigator believes that there are other reasons for not being included in the treatment; 8. Received clinical research of other drugs within 3 months before screening; 9. Those who cannot comply with the research requirements; 10. Pregnant or lactating patients.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Dopamine Transporter Brain Imaging;Unified Parkinson's Disease Rating Scale;
